Comparison of faculty members’ perceptions of the usefulness, ease of use, self-efficacy and challenges of mobile learning(Case study: Shiraz University)
The general purpose of this study was to compare the perceptions of faculty members of technical-engineering departments of the usefulness, ease of use, self-efficacy and challenges of mobile learning. The research method was descriptive survey. The statistical population of the study included all male and female faculty members of technical-engineering departments of Shiraz University (147). The research instrument included a researcher-made mobile learning acceptance scale, which after confirming the validity and reliability of the sample was distributed and the data collected by repeated measures ANOVA, one-way analysis of variance and independent t-test. Data were analyzed using SPSS 21 software. It is found; 1- There is a significant difference between the dimensions of mobile learning acceptance from the perspective of technical and engineering faculty members and the highest average belongs to the challenges and obstacles and the lowest belongs to the usefulness, 2- There is no significant difference between the dimensions of mobile learning accepting between the views of faculty members of different technical-engineering departments and the views of faculty members with different scientific levels, 3- There is a significant difference between the views of faculty members “experienced” and “inexperienced” mobile learning.
